World War II Imperial Japanese Navy pilots two piece flight set, consisting of a lightweight olive drab cotton jacket and pants. The jacket is unlined, with a six button front closure. Bakelite buttons are concealed beneath a closure panel. 2 large pockets with zipper closures are present on each side for carrying maps or weapons.
